Fw: [問題] 請問一下R的時間轉換

看板R_Language作者 (爽轟)時間11年前 (2013/04/21 03:24), 編輯推噓1(103)
留言4則, 2人參與, 最新討論串1/1
※ [本文轉錄自 Statistics 看板 #1HSkY4Pq ] 作者: songhome (爽轟) 看板: Statistics 標題: [程式] 請問一下R的時間轉換 時間: Sun Apr 21 03:12:00 2013 ------------------------------------------------------------------------ [軟體程式類別]: R [程式問題]: 資料處理 [軟體熟悉度]: 低(1~3個月) [問題敘述]: 在R裡面可以用Sys.time()取得現在的時間 而且每次取出的時間存之後還可以直接減掉算時間差 現在有一組資料 有記錄 日期"2013/4/21" 時"03" 分"50" 秒"10" 等四個變數,可以存成一條有四個元素的向量 (即[1] "2013/4/21" "03" "50" "10") 請問一下要用甚麼指令轉換才能變成像Sys.time那樣可以任兩筆算時間差呢? 謝謝 [程式範例]: 雖然張貼程式很可怕,但基本上有些程式還是要張貼才能解決 ----------------------------------------------------------------------------- -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 61.230.137.199 ※ 編輯: songhome 來自: 61.230.137.199 (04/21 03:23) ※ 發信站: 批踢踢實業坊(ptt.cc) ※ 轉錄者: songhome (61.230.137.199), 時間: 04/21/2013 03:24:55

04/21 08:57, , 1F
strptime?
04/21 08:57, 1F

04/21 11:43, , 2F
可是這樣轉出來的沒辦法直接算時皆差耶
04/21 11:43, 2F

04/21 11:43, , 3F
會出現"錯誤在a - b : 二元運算子中有非數值引數"
04/21 11:43, 3F

04/21 11:45, , 4F
自問自答 再加一層as.POSIXlt似乎就可以了
04/21 11:45, 4F
文章代碼(AID): #1HSkk85h (R_Language)
文章代碼(AID): #1HSkk85h (R_Language)